Isobe Internal Medicine Clinic, located in Furudeki, Higashi-ku, Nagoya City, is an internal medicine clinic conveniently situated just a 1-minute walk from "Furudeki-cho" bus stop. A distinctive feature of the clinic is its comprehensive medical care that integrates both Western and Eastern medicine. The clinic offers a wide range of specialties including general internal medicine, gastroenterology, respiratory medicine, cardiology, allergy, pediatrics, and Kampo (traditional Japanese) medicine, treating everything from common symptoms like colds and fever to lifestyle-related diseases and sleep apnea. The clinic is equipped with medical devices comparable to those found in university hospitals, allowing for various examinations including gastroscopy, ultrasound, X-ray, and respiratory function tests. In the Kampo medicine department, traditional Eastern medical examinations such as tongue diagnosis, pulse diagnosis, and abdominal diagnosis are performed to address health concerns that may be difficult to identify through Western medical tests alone. Treatment is provided by Dr. Eri Ibuki, a female physician with extensive experience and expertise across multiple medical fields. The clinic offers English-language services and is equipped with parking and barrier-free facilities, creating an accessible environment for patients of all ages, from young children to the elderly. The clinic also provides various health checkups and vaccinations, serving as a community primary care facility that supports daily health management.
